General Purpose of the Position for the Quality Inspector & CMM Operator:
Provide first article in-process and final inspections supporting manufacturing needs while ensuring products comply with the appropriate engineering and specifications. Additionally theQuality Inspector & CMM Operatoris responsible for operating and maintaining the CMM.

Major Work Functions of the Quality Inspector & CMM Operator:

  • Perform first article in-process and final inspections using standard measuring equipment to verify product quality and document results according to company policy.
  • Make educated decisions when accepting or rejecting products based on applicable specifications and engineering requirements.
  • Document inspection results control nonconforming products and track work in JobBoss.
  • Prioritize inspections to support organizational goals and minimize production delays.
  • Collaborate with manufacturing personnel to resolve nonconformities and ensure corrective actions are implemented.
  • Operate and maintain the Zeiss G2 CMM Machine with proficiency in GD&T Calypso and Catia annotation when required.

Essential Functions:

  • Read and interpret blueprints and GD&T specifications.
  • Utilize Calypso (knowledge preferred) and Catia annotation.
  • Proficient with Microsoft Word Excel and standard SME tools.
  • Experience with AS 9100 quality management systems and calibration processes.
  • Ability to perform layout inspections and operate/program CMM equipment.
  • Maintain and calibrate precision machinery; determine programming requirements based on design and engineering standards.

Required Knowledge Skills Abilities and Experience:

  • High school diploma or equivalent required (post-secondary education can substitute for experience).
  • Minimum of 2 years inspection experience with blueprint reading in a manufacturing environment.
  • Minimum of 2 years CMM operation/programming experience required; certification strongly preferred.
  • NDT Level I II or III certification in Florescent Penetrant Inspection preferred but not required.
  • Weld Inspector certification preferred but not required.

Physical and Environmental Requirements:

  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s without assistance.
  • Must be able to stand for extended periods and perform inspections throughout the manufacturing floor.
